Manley Valve - Intake, Valve-FD MOD R/M 34mm

Manley?s Race Series valves are meticulously engineered to meet the rigorous demands of bracket, drag, and oval track racers and are the ultimate choice for engines operating under 8000 RPM

  • Stainless Steel Construction: Both exhaust (XH-426) and intake (NK-842) valves are constructed from high-quality stainless steel for unparalleled durability.
  • Chrome Stems and Hard Tips: Chrome stems and hard tips are incorporated for enhanced longevity and wear resistance.
  • Swirl Polished and Fully Machined: The valves feature swirl polished under head areas and fully machined combustion faces to optimize airflow and combustion efficiency.
  • Variety of Shapes: Choose between Race Master (Straight Stem) and Race Flo shapes to suit your racing engine's specific requirements.
  • Recommended for Alcohol Engines: These valves are the recommended choice for exhaust valves in alcohol engines, ensuring reliable performance even in demanding conditions.
